Medical costs in Ohio are lower than the national average, with a cost index of 0.93. The Midwest region generally has lower healthcare costs. Ohio has an uninsured rate of 6.6% and average annual insurance premiums of $6,700.

Procedure Costs in Ohio
| Procedure | OH Avg | Range | W/ Insurance |
|---|---|---|---|
| Knee Replacement | $45,570 | $27,900-$65,100 | $11,160 |
| Hip Replacement | $44,640 | $29,760-$63,240 | $10,230 |
| Appendectomy | $20,460 | $11,160-$32,550 | $5,580 |
| Cataract Surgery | $4,557 | $3,255-$6,510 | $2,325 |
| Colonoscopy | $2,558 | $1,395-$4,185 | $1,116 |
| MRI Scan | $1,232 | $372-$3,255 | $744 |
| CT Scan | $1,023 | $279-$2,790 | $558 |
| Dental Crown | $1,256 | $744-$2,325 | $930 |
| Root Canal | $1,023 | $651-$1,674 | $651 |
| Wisdom Teeth Removal | $1,488 | $279-$2,790 | $1,116 |
| ACL Repair | $32,550 | $18,600-$46,500 | $9,300 |
| Hernia Repair | $11,160 | $5,580-$23,250 | $4,650 |
